引言

江苏C语言考试是计算机相关专业学生必须面对的一项重要考试。掌握江苏C语言考试大纲,有助于考生系统性地复习和准备,从而在考试中取得优异成绩。本文将详细解析江苏C语言考试大纲,帮助考生轻松应对编程挑战。

一、考试大纲概述

江苏C语言考试大纲主要涵盖了C语言的基本语法、数据类型、运算符、控制结构、数组、函数、指针、结构体、位运算、文件操作等知识点。考试内容分为理论部分和编程实践部分,理论部分主要考察对C语言基础知识的掌握,编程实践部分则侧重于考察考生运用C语言解决实际问题的能力。

二、考试大纲详细解析

1. C语言基本语法

  • 数据类型:整型、浮点型、字符型、枚举型、空类型等。
  • 变量和常量:变量的声明、赋值、作用域、生存期等。
  • 运算符:算术运算符、关系运算符、逻辑运算符、位运算符等。

2. 控制结构

  • 顺序结构:按照程序语句的先后顺序执行。
  • 选择结构:根据条件判断执行不同的程序段。
  • 循环结构:重复执行某一段程序。

3. 数组和字符串

  • 一维数组:数组的声明、初始化、元素访问等。
  • 二维数组:数组的声明、初始化、元素访问等。
  • 字符串:字符串的声明、初始化、操作函数等。

4. 函数

  • 函数的定义、声明、调用、参数传递、递归等。

5. 指针

  • 指针的概念、声明、赋值、运算、应用等。

6. 结构体和联合体

  • 结构体的声明、定义、成员访问、结构体数组、嵌套结构体等。
  • 联合体的声明、定义、成员访问、联合体数组、嵌套联合体等。

7. 位运算

  • 位运算的概念、运算符、应用等。

8. 文件操作

  • 文件的打开、关闭、读写、定位等。

三、应对策略

1. 系统复习

按照考试大纲,对每个知识点进行系统复习,确保对C语言基础知识有全面、深入的理解。

2. 编程实践

通过大量的编程练习,提高解决实际问题的能力。可以从简单的题目开始,逐步增加难度。

3. 模拟考试

参加模拟考试,检验自己的复习效果,及时查漏补缺。

4. 调整心态

保持良好的心态,相信自己能够取得好成绩。

四、总结

掌握江苏C语言考试大纲,是考生应对编程挑战的重要基础。通过系统复习、编程实践、模拟考试和调整心态,相信考生能够在考试中取得优异成绩。祝各位考生考试顺利!